United Airlines Gives Out 11,000 iPads to Pilots

So many industries are adopting the iPad tablet as a solution to replace massive printed material whether it be text books or flight bags for commercial pilots. United Airlines announced today that they have made a complete transition to replace flight bags of navigation charts and manuals by offering their pilots 11,000 iPad 2 devices. Delta and American airlines have also gotten on board using the iPad 2 as flight bags.

Putting flight bags on the iPad tablet is a big cost saver because the airlines can save around 40 pounds of paper weight per pilot. Kids Happily Return to School for New iPad 2

iPad education apps

My children are sad that summer has ended and now it’s back to school. However, one school has a remedy for the end of summer blues. Hand out an iPad 2 tablet to each student in your school instead of textbooks. Lake Minneola High School in Central Florida are doing just that. This is the first public school in Central Florida to purchase the iPad 2 for all their students at a cost of  about $700,000. However, school officials believe that the iPad 2 investment will actually save them money over the cost of textbooks.  Continue reading
